That laced detail around the edges is found in the West End collection (Wayback Machine, August 2000):

That adds to the problem, the West End line had style numbers between 9466 and 9476 so a mistake in reading the style number on the seller's part is unlikely.
And I'm sorry if I sound unkind, but I'd rather be blunt and prevent someone from buying or even thinking of buying a possible fake - not just the Original Poster, but anyone else reading this who might be considering it.
If it is authentic, it would be West End Medium Hobo. The 2 factory code would be right for this style.

It was apparently only made for a very short time. Except for the closure it was almost identical to the Taft Bag and Coach seldom kept 2 similar styles in production at the same time.
